I've finally decided not to buy a new imac because of the glossy screen.
I use my current mac mainly for internet, office and photo editing (aperture).
Right now I have a 17" imac G5 1.9ghz/ 1GB.
I decided to replace it for a new (updated I hope) mac mini dual core next month.
Apple Cinema screens are way too expensive for me, I want a larger screen than 20". The 23" sells over here (The Netherlands) for € 899,- (= approx. $1.400,-).
So I spent a lot of time looking for a decent 3rd party monitor. I really like 22" screen size, 24" is too large for my desk space and viewing distance.
I'm choosing between 2 finalists:
1. Eizo FlexScan S2231WE-BK 22,1" (€ 550,- / $ 870,-)

2. Lenovo L220X (€ 400,- / $ 630,-)

The Lenovo has 1920x1200 max. resolution , while the Eizo displays only 1680x1050 pixels. Both have similar design. Both have S-PVA panels.
So: It looks like an easy win for the Lenovo.
But:
The Eizo brand has:
-Rock solid reputation
-Japanese design and manufacturing
-5 Year warranty
-Better mac support
